Welcome back for our next episode on Season 2. As a reminder, The PodTASC has been rebranded to Justice & Recovery. Same show, different name, as we continue to explore Texas Specialty Court programs. Liz brings another wonderful guest speaker to the show - Stephen Ellison, a Licensed Chemical Dependency Counselor of Midland County. Stephen shares his journey from a career in the food industry to his current role as the Intensive Outpatient Program Counselor for several specialty court programs.
